Founded: 1817 (as Bank of Montreal), AIR MILES Reward Program was launched in 1992
Company Description:
- Bank of Montreal (BMO) is Canada's oldest bank and the 8th largest in North America, with over 12 million customers globally.
- AIR MILES is a wholly-owned subsidiary of BMO, offering one of Canada's most recognized loyalty programs with over 10 million active collector accounts.
- AIR MILES collectors earn Reward Miles at more than 300 leading Canadian, global, and online brands and at thousands of retail and service locations across the country.
